exponenta event banner

Настройка и возврат свойств

Настройка имен и значений свойств

Требуемое поведение объекта инструмента устанавливается путем настройки значений свойств. Можно настроить значения свойств с помощью set функция или точечная нотация, или путем указания пар имя/значение свойства во время создания объекта. Можно вернуть значения свойств с помощью get функция или точечная нотация.

Объекты интерфейса имеют два типа свойств: базовые свойства и специфичные для интерфейса свойства. (Эти свойства относятся только к самому объекту интерфейса и к интерфейсу, а не к инструменту.) Базовые свойства поддерживаются для всех объектов интерфейса (последовательный порт, GPIB, VISA-VXI и т. д.), а специфичные для интерфейса свойства поддерживаются только для объектов данного типа интерфейса. Например, BaudRate поддерживается только для последовательного порта и последовательных объектов VISA.

Объекты устройства также обладают двумя типами свойств: базовыми и специфичными для устройства. Хотя объекты устройства обладают базовыми свойствами, относящимися к объекту и интерфейсу, они также обладают любым количеством специфичных для устройства свойств, определенных в драйвере прибора для конфигурирования прибора. Например, объект устройства, представляющий осциллограф, может обладать такими свойствами, как DisplayContrast, InputRange, и MeasurementMode. При установке этих свойств выполняется непосредственная настройка параметров осциллографа.

Примечание

Чтобы получить список опций, которые можно использовать для функции, нажмите клавишу Tab после ввода функции в командной строке MATLAB ®. Список расширяется, и можно выполнить прокрутку для выбора свойства или значения. Сведения об использовании этой расширенной функции завершения вкладки см. в разделе Использование функции завершения вкладки для функций.

Возврат имен и значений свойств

После создания объекта прибора можно использовать set возвращает все его конфигурируемые свойства переменной или в командную строку. Кроме того, если свойство имеет конечный набор значений символьных векторов, set возвращает эти значения.

Примечание

Чтобы получить список опций, которые можно использовать для функции, нажмите клавишу Tab после ввода функции в командной строке MATLAB. Список расширяется, и можно выполнить прокрутку для выбора свойства или значения. Сведения об использовании этой расширенной функции завершения вкладки см. в разделе Использование функции завершения вкладки для функций.

Инспектор свойств

Инспектор свойств позволяет проверять и задавать свойства для одного или нескольких объектов инструмента. Он предоставляет список всех свойств и отображает их текущие значения.

Настраиваемые свойства в списке связаны с устройством редактирования, которое соответствует значениям, принятым определенным свойством. Например, графический интерфейс пользователя конфигурации обратного вызова для установки ErrorFcn, всплывающее меню для установки RecordModeи текстовое поле для указания TimerPeriod. Значения свойств, доступных только для чтения, отображаются серым цветом.

Вы открываете инспектор свойств с помощью inspect функция. Можно также открыть инспектор свойств в браузере рабочего пространства, щелкнув правой кнопкой мыши объект инструмента и выбрав в контекстном меню пункт «Вызвать инспектор свойств» или дважды щелкнув объект.